My current pc is FX 6300, 8gb of ram with a GTX 1050TI.

My question is, would I be better off buying a Ryzen 1600 with a B350 motherboard, *gb of DDR4 3200 ram or upgrade my video card to a 1060 6Gb. I cant afford to do both and with the price of video cards through the roof I just dont know. Also would I see much of a performance boost either way?
 
Solution
Basically going - from Fx 6300 to Ryzen 1600 = 75% jump in performance, not mentioning the platform upgrade
- From 1050ti to 1060 6GB = 80% jump in performance.
Fx 6300 might bottleneck the 1060 6GB in certain games, but platform would be hard sell later (already is lol)
I would advise upgrading to the newer platform Ryzen 1600 + B350+ DDR4 3200, since CPU prices are low compared to GPUs ones (although started dropping), you can always upgrade your GPU 1050ti to a 1060 or better later depending on the pricees and your performance needs.
